Output 3117330741de0671fd184a7a4d7726861894318c26b009e36b0392cc874cb77a:0

value
25907368
script pubkey
OP_0 OP_PUSHBYTES_20 c27b149c85f58247ca5537650010014ee4a4708e
address
bc1qcfa3f8y97kpy0jj4xajsqyqpfmj2guywyjgx0r
transaction
3117330741de0671fd184a7a4d7726861894318c26b009e36b0392cc874cb77a
confirmations
113684
spent
true